The Ancient Art of Reflexology

The roots of foot reflexology trace back thousands of years to ancient Egypt and China, where it was already recognized that the foot is a map of the body. Modern reflexology was reborn in the 20th century, scientifically confirming that the zones on our feet are connected to our internal organs. By stimulating these points, we harmonize not only the physical body but also the energy system, promoting holistic well-being.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does the treatment consist of?

During the foot massage, I systematically work through the reflex points on the soles, feet, and ankles. The treatment begins with relaxing the foot, continues with treating the main zones (head, chest, abdomen, pelvis), and ends with soothing movements.

Is foot reflexology painful?

When stimulating reflexology points, mild sensitivity or pressure may be felt, which can indicate an energy imbalance in the corresponding organ. I always adjust the strength of the massage to your individual comfort level; the goal is relaxation and healing, not pain.

How often should I come for a foot massage?

For chronic problems, once a week is recommended as part of a 5-6 week course. For general well-being and prevention, 1-2 times a month is sufficient to maintain harmony.

How should I arrive for the treatment?

We recommend not consuming heavy food 1 hour before the treatment, as a full stomach can strain the body during the massage. Comfortable clothing is recommended.

Is it normal to need the bathroom during the treatment?

Yes, this is a natural part of the treatment. During foot reflexology, we stimulate the zones of the excretory system, which can increase urine production. If you feel an urge, please feel free to indicate it; we will pause and continue the massage after you use the restroom. It is worth paying attention to fluid intake before the treatment as well.

Is there anything I need to do after the massage?

In the 24 hours following the massage, it is important to drink plenty of fluids (preferably pure water) to help the body's detoxification processes. It is worth avoiding heavy foods and alcohol that day and allowing the body time to rest.
